<strong>Toyota</strong> focuses considerable effort on reducing the environmental footprint of our<br />

products. This is achieved through increasing use of recycled material for the plastic<br />

components of our vehicles, as well as the choice of technology, and thus issues such as<br />

fuel efficiency, in our vehicles.<br />

Fuel Types<br />

Diesel vehicles tend to have lower CO 2 emissions than petrol vehicles, while hybrid<br />

vehicles have lower emissions than both petrol and most diesel engines. The local trend<br />

for <strong>Toyota</strong> is increased sales of diesel vehicles, as shown below.<br />

A cleaner, low sulphur diesel has been available in <strong>South</strong> <strong>Africa</strong> since 2006, referred to<br />

as 50 ppm diesel. This is in reference to the European emissions standards for sulphur,<br />

required for all diesel vehicles entering Europe. <strong>Toyota</strong> <strong>South</strong> <strong>Africa</strong> is embarking on a<br />

campaign to encourage customers to use this product, despite it being more expensive<br />

than the old 500 ppm diesel.The major benefit to the customer is the availability of the<br />

latest technology, high performance diesel engines, with better fuel consumption and<br />

increased longevity of engines.<br />

The environmental benefit of these engines is equally important. 50 ppm diesel has been<br />

proven to lower emissions of carbon monoxide (CO), carbon dioxide (CO 2 ), hydrocarbons<br />

(HC), nitrogen oxides (NOx), and sulphur dioxide (SO 2 ).These lower emissions contribute<br />

to reducing acid rain, climate change, ozone depletion, smoke and soot. At the same time,<br />

the particulate filters required to burn the diesel reduce the number of particulates which<br />

are known to exacerbate respiratory and cardiovascular diseases.<br />

<strong>Toyota</strong> <strong>South</strong> <strong>Africa</strong> aims to encourage fuel suppliers to increase 50 ppm diesel coverage<br />

by 2010 and to achieve 5 ppm supply<br />

by 2012. A programme of customer<br />

and dealer education is also underway.<br />

The Powertrain<br />

A vehicle’s powertrain is the group of<br />

components that generate power and<br />

deliver it to the road surface, water, or<br />

air. This includes the engine,<br />

transmission, driveshafts, differentials, and the final drive system.<br />

Global economic and environmental factors have resulted in the production of more<br />

economical, higher quality, more reliable, more fuel efficient, less polluting and longer life<br />

powertrains. Many technical limitations are imposed by these requirements, but <strong>Toyota</strong> is<br />

meeting these challenges through a variety of product offerings that contribute<br />

specifically to a lower pollution footprint for vehicles,as described in the following sections.<br />

Commonrail direct fuel injection is used in diesel engines. The electronic control over<br />

the injection time and quantity is precise. Direct injection and fine fuel atomization<br />

results in burning fuel more efficiently and as such reduces emissions. This technology<br />

is used in various models in the Auris, Avensis, Corolla, Fortuner and RAV ranges.<br />
